Transaction 51087262bff37299e79d3461350fd456866dcdedaebd53ad98d9e8ee9672b5de
1 Input
1 Output
-
51087262bff37299e79d3461350fd456866dcdedaebd53ad98d9e8ee9672b5de:0
- value
- 562182
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e5a9be3e6435e0212ced29b6accc7258056a4679 OP_EQUAL
- address
- 3NdN1S4vCe3n5qKmQEnhQbVB8i3N4NATpL